Embrace the Sky: Unveiling the Majesty of the Angel of the North

Perched majestically in Gateshead, the Angel of the North is a monumental steel sculpture that embodies the spirit of North East England. Standing 20 metres tall with a wingspan of 54 metres, this iconic landmark invites visitors to marvel at its grandeur against a backdrop of lush greenery and rolling hills. Nearby, explore the vibrant culture of Gateshead with its fascinating museums and the scenic River Tyne. Perfect for a day trip or a leisurely stroll, the Angel's breathtaking views and striking silhouette create a memorable experience for all who visit this captivating destination.

  • Beamish Open Air MuseumOpens in a new window – Step into the past at Beamish Open Air Museum, a historic village that brings history to life. Wander through its immersive streets, where you can experience Victorian life and see traditional crafts, all set against the backdrop of scenic landscapes. Don't miss the opportunity to hop on a vintage tram and explore the various exhibits that showcase the region's rich heritage.
  • St. James' ParkOpens in a new window – If you’re a sports enthusiast, make your way to St. James' Park, an iconic stadium that’s home to Newcastle United Football Club. Feel the electric atmosphere on match days as passionate fans cheer for their team. Even if there’s no game, consider taking a stadium tour to discover the history and behind-the-scenes action of this legendary sports venue.
  • QuaysideOpens in a new window – Stroll along the Quayside, a vibrant tourist precinct that offers stunning views of the River Tyne and its famous bridges. Enjoy a leisurely walk or grab a bite at one of the many cafes and restaurants lining the waterfront. As the sun sets, the area comes alive with lights reflecting off the water, making it the perfect spot for a picturesque evening out.

Best time to go to Angel of the North

Angel of the North experiences its lowest average temperature in January, at 39.4°F (4.1°C), while July is the hottest month, with an average temperature of 60.1°F (15.6°C). August is usually the wettest month. January, February, and September are the peak travel months at Angel of the North, attracting a higher number of tourists. During this peak period, the weather is mostly sunny to mostly cloudy, accompanied by light rainfall. On the other hand, May, August, and November tend to be quieter times to visit, marked by light rainfall and mostly cloudy conditions.
